What color should I wear to a June wedding?
Often, couples will incorporate their color scheme into their wedding invitations so be sure to look closely at it for any clues as to what the dress code might be as well as any possible color palette. Popular colors to wear to a summer wedding are bright and bold hues like yellow, fuschia, peach, turquoise, red, etc.

Can you wear black to a June wedding?
You can wear a black dress or suit to a summer or beach wedding if you want—but if you’ll be spending time outside, black might make you feel too hot and uncomfortable in the heat. You can also use accessories to accent any black look, or dress it up for more formal events.

Is it OK to wear a black dress to a wedding?
Yes, you can wear black! Just choose a style that’s suitable for the particular time and place. ” Black is perfectly acceptable to wear to a wedding. The style of the dress should reflect the time of year, time of day, and wedding location.
What should I wear to an outdoor wedding in June?
Wrap dresses, lightweight fabrics, and short sleeves are all worth considering. Dark colors will absorb the sun, so stick with light shades. Don’t forget that, unless expressly sanctioned by the bride, stay clear of wearing a white dress.

Is it disrespectful to wear black to a wedding?
“ Always avoid wearing anything that’s too low cut, too short, or too tight,” advises Swann. And while black dresses and gowns are perfectly acceptable for most formal weddings, you might want to consider another hue if you’ve been invited to noontime nuptials or a casual, seaside ceremony.
Why can’t you wear a red dress to a wedding?
The truth is that there’s really nothing wrong with wearing a red dress to a wedding. The real underlying issue with red is that it draws the eye, BIG time. Especially if the dress color could be described as “fire engine red.” Bright red is just too loud and distracting. Deep cranberry is a good alternative.
